This beautiful route will provide you with astonishing views of the most impressive ravines in La Gomera. Drive though charming small mountain villages and visit the magical Garajonay National Park and its surroundings with views of Valle Gran Rey and La Fortaleza de Chipude.
Los Roques & Island Ravines
Depart the pier for a 40-minute scenic coach ride driving through some of the most impressive ravines of the island. Your first stop is at Los Roques viewpoint to admire the majestic volcanic rock outcrops towering over the luxuriant vegetation below.
Garajonay National Park & Silbo Gomero
Disembark the coach at The UNESCO World Heritage Site Garajonay National Park, la Gomera's great natural treasure with its forests of lush, deep green, laurel-like trees that crown the rugged center of the island. Laurel forest are now found in very few places in the world, being the Canary Islands and specially, Garajonay National Park one of the best locations. Enjoy a lively stroll towards Laguna Grande and enjoy a short coffee break within the park, while enjoying the UNESCO-listed intangible cultural Heritage Silbo Gomero, indigenous speech to La Gomera.
Punta de Belete & Igualero lookouts
Re-board the coach and head to Punta de Belete lookout where you will have the opportunity to admire the enchanting Valle Gran Rey. The magnanimity of its rocky walls which guard the fertile and wide valley encased in an imposing canyon is an opportunity not to be missed. This spectacular Valle was named after Hupalupa, a Gomero king who led the Gomero's rebellion in 1488.
Continue your journey towards Igualero lookout, to enjoy wonderful landscapes views of deep, green cliffs ending at the imposing blue sea. This lookout is located near the Ermita de San Francisco de Asís, which borders with Garajonay National Park.
